# Requirements adapter for packages which may not be PyPI-installable
REQUIRES = []
def test_for_imports(choices, package_name, human_package_name):
"""Detect packages without requiring egg metadata
Fallback to either adding an install_requires entry or exiting with
an error message.
"""
if os.environ.get("IS_BUILDING_PACKAGE", None):
return # Allow packaging without runtime-only deps installed
if isinstance(choices, basestring):
choices = [choices]
while choices:
# Detect PyGTK without requiring egg metadata
try:
current = choices.pop(0)
__import__(current)
except ImportError:
if choices: # Allow a fallback chain
continue
if package_name:
REQUIRES.append(package_name)
else:
print("Could not import '%s'. Please make sure you have %s "
"installed." % (current, human_package_name))
sys.exit(1)
test_for_imports("gtk", "pygtk", "PyGTK")
test_for_imports("dbus", "dbus-python", "python-dbus")
test_for_imports(["notify2", "pynotify"], "notify2", "pynotify or notify2")
test_for_imports("vte", None, "python-vte")
# Get the version from the program rather than duplicating it here
# Source: https://packaging.python.org/en/latest/single_source_version.html
def read(*names, **kwargs):
"""Convenience wrapper for read()ing a file"""
with io.open(os.path.join(os.path.dirname(__file__), *names),
encoding=kwargs.get("encoding", "utf8")) as fobj:
return fobj.read()
def find_version(*file_paths):
"""Extract the value of __version__ from the given file"""
version_file = read(*file_paths)
version_match = re.search(r"^__version__\s*=\s*['\"]([^'\"]*)['\"]",
version_file, re.M)
if version_match:
return version_match.group(1)
raise RuntimeError("Unable to find version string.")
